We present progress results of a new survey for bright QSOs ( V < 14.5 , R < 15.4 , B _ { J } < 15.2 ) covering the whole sky at high galactic latitudes , |b| > 30 . The surface density of QSOs brighter than B _ { J } = 14.8 turns out to be 2.9 \pm 0.8 \cdot 10 ^ { -3 } deg ^ { -2 } . The optical Luminosity Function at 0.04 < z \leq 0.3 shows significant departures from the standard pure luminosity evolution , providing new insights in the modelling of the QSO phenomenon .
